By
focusing on management skills, entrepreneurship programs teach students
the techniques to fire up their start-ups. From business etiquette
to business law, entrepreneurship education takes on the day-to-day
business operations that are the keys to success.
Five
schools offer a specialized entrepreneurship technical certificate
of credit. Their customized programs prepare entrepreneurs by training
them in:
Marketing strategies based on trend research
and reporting
Business planning, from accrual to accounting
Business law, including environmental and contract
issues affecting small-business owners
In
addition to customized entrepreneurship certificates, Georgia’s
Technical College System also offers in-depth marketing management
diploma and degree programs that incorporate entrepreneurship training.
Marketing management programs across the state invest in success
by giving emerging entrepreneurs the marketing administration, corporate
communications and business management skills they require. |
